A century old classic best selling motivational/inspirational book, "As A Man
Thinketh," has been updated and modernised to celebrate the book;s 100th
birthday. Says new author and former Mr Australia, Richard Hargreaves, "The
original, by James Allen, is a classic best seller, containing secrets and
messages as valid today as they were in1904 when they were written. But although
the content of the message is timeless...the language has dated." For this
reason Richard has modernised the language...but still retained the original
message and spirit of the text..., which is "All that we achieve and all that we
fail to achieve is the direct result of our own thoughts.” James Allen said that
a person's mind is like a garden, which may be intelligently cultivated, or
allowed to run wild. Either way, the garden will bring forth. You are what you
think, and by controlling your thoughts and what goes into your mind, you have
the ability to control life's outcomes.

As A Man Thinketh has influenced many contemporary
writers including Anthony Robbins, Denis Waitley, Earl Nightingdale, and Dr
Norman Vincent Peale, among others. To indicate just how well respected and
revered the original is...Here's what some notable heavyweights in the
self-improvement field have had to say about this classic book...said to be the
instigator of today’s multi million dollar personal development
industry.
"I have personally read As a Man Thinketh over 25 times.
Timeless material." - Mark Victor Hansen, co-author, the Chicken Soup
books.
“I read As a Man Thinketh once a year for over 15 years when I was
in my 20s and 30s.” - Paul J. Meyer, recognized as one of the leading
self-improvement authors of all time
“Some books are so good and
meaningful that you read them again and again. Primarily because you know the
substance and content is so important that you need to be reminded of what it
has to say. As A Man Thinketh, by James Allen is just such a book.” - Book
Review, Michigan Chronicle
"Beyond the New Testament, the Old Testament
and other books documenting the beliefs of the greatest religions of the world,
there is one little book that impacted my life dramatically during my formative
teenage years. The book is As A Man Thinketh, the most widely acclaimed book
written by James Allen, who might be likened to the Norman Vincent Peale or Earl
Nightingale of the late 1800's." - Denis Waitley,Apollo astronauts psychologist
and author of The Psychology of Winning, the best selling audio program in the
world.
Og Mandino counted "As a Man Thinketh" among the top ten success
books of all time.
